For numbers to appear in the Insights section, a few things need to come together. The most important thing up front: without connected social accounts there are no statistics – that's not a bug, it's expected.
What you need
- The Social Connect add-on: Insights are part of the paid Social Connect add-on and aren't included in the free plan. To learn how to book it, see Booking add-ons.
- At least one connected account: Only once an account like Instagram, TikTok or YouTube is connected can maebe fetch numbers. See Connecting social accounts.
- Published posts: Statistics are only created for posts that are actually live on the platform. Plain drafts, or approved but not yet published posts, won't appear.
Why my insights section is empty
If you don't see anything, it's usually down to one of these:
- No account is connected yet. This is the most common reason.
- The account was only just connected – the first numbers take a moment to be fetched.
- There are no published posts yet on the connected account.
In all of these cases nothing is broken – as soon as the connection is in place and posts are live, the section fills up on its own.
Note: How many accounts you can connect, and how often numbers are updated, depends on the tier of your Social Connect add-on that you've booked.
What you won't find in insights
Some analytics simply aren't provided by the platforms. These include things like detailed audience data (age, region) or a recommended best posting time. maebe only shows what the platforms reliably provide.
